php ajax 怎么获取当前页面

fiy 其他 128

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要获取当前页面的信息,可以使用Ajax来实现。首先,我们需要在页面中引入jQuery库。

    然后,我们可以使用jQuery的ajax方法来发送一个请求,获取当前页面的内容。具体的步骤如下:

    1. 创建一个JavaScript函数来发送Ajax请求,获取当前页面的内容。

    “`javascript
    function getCurrentPageContent() {
    $.ajax({
    url: window.location.href,
    type: ‘GET’,
    success: function(data) {
    // 在这里处理返回的数据
    console.log(data);
    },
    error: function(error) {
    console.log(error);
    }
    });
    }
    “`

    2. 在需要获取当前页面内容的地方调用这个函数。

    “`javascript
    $(document).ready(function() {
    getCurrentPageContent();
    });
    “`

    以上代码中,我们使用了window.location.href来获取当前页面的URL,并将其作为ajax请求的URL参数。请求的类型是GET,表示我们希望获取页面的内容。

    在success回调函数中,我们可以处理返回的数据,这里我们只简单地将返回的内容打印到控制台。

    在error回调函数中,我们可以处理请求失败的情况,这里我们也只简单地将错误信息打印到控制台。

    需要注意的是,由于ajax请求是异步的,所以我们需要在页面加载完成后再调用getCurrentPageContent函数,以确保页面的内容已经加载完毕。

    希望以上内容能帮助到您,如有问题请随时提问。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    获取当前页面的URL可以使用JavaScript和Ajax技术。下面是一种实现方式:

    1. 使用JavaScript获取当前页面的URL:

    “`javascript
    var currentURL = window.location.href;
    “`

    2. 使用Ajax发送一个GET请求来获取当前页面的URL:

    “`javascript
    var xhr = new XMLHttpRequest();
    xhr.open(‘GET’, window.location.href, true);
    xhr.onreadystatechange = function () {
    if (xhr.readyState === XMLHttpRequest.DONE && xhr.status === 200) {
    var currentURL = xhr.responseText;
    // 在这里处理获取到的当前页面URL
    }
    };
    xhr.send();
    “`

    3. 当前页面URL的应用场景:

    – 分享:可以将当前页面的URL用于社交媒体、电子邮件等分享方式,让其他人可以直接访问到当前页面。
    – 统计:可以将当前页面的URL提交给统计工具,用于分析页面的访问量、来源、浏览时长等数据。
    – 重定向:可以根据当前页面的URL来进行页面的重定向,比如根据不同的URL跳转到不同的页面或执行不同的逻辑。
    – 数据请求:可以在当前页面中使用Ajax发送请求给服务端,获取与当前页面相关的数据。
    – 页面操作:可以根据当前页面的URL执行一些特定的页面操作,比如在特定的URL下显示或隐藏某些页面元素。

    以上是获取当前页面URL的一种实现方式,并介绍了一些应用场景。根据具体的需求和开发环境,可能还有其他方式和应用场景。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    通过AJAX获取当前页面的方法有很多种,可以使用jQuery库提供的方法,也可以使用原生的JavaScript方法。下面分别介绍这两种方法的操作流程。

    一、使用jQuery获取当前页面的URL

    使用jQuery库中的`$(location).attr(‘href’)`方法可以获取当前页面的URL。具体操作流程如下:

    1. 引入jQuery库:在页面中的``标签内添加以下代码
    “`html

    “`

    2. 编写JavaScript代码:在页面中的`

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部